Recently, Wincle has successfully held a school-enterprise cooperation exchange meeting for the graduate workstation with Shanghai University of Electric Power. Wang Jun'an, General Manager of Wincle, and other company leaders, together with Tang Zhong, Dean of the Graduate School of Shanghai University of Electric Power, and other school leaders, attended the meeting. The two sides carried out in-depth discussions on technological innovation and talent cultivation in the new energy field.
The cooperation focuses on six core technical directions: virtual power plants, photovoltaics-storage-charging-discharging systems, energy storage cabinets, battery BMS, battery recycling, and mobile energy storage. It integrates the practical experience of enterprises with the scientific research advantages of universities. The two sides have clearly established an integrated "industry-university-research-application" cultivation model with the graduate workstation as the carrier.
